متن کاملUpdated Estimate of the Muon Magnetic Moment Using Revised Results from ee Annihilation
A new evaluation of the hadronic vacuum polarization contribution to the muon magnetic moment is presented. We take into account the reanalysis of the low-energy ee annihilation cross section into hadrons by the CMD-2 Collaboration. متن کاملSpectral Functions from Hadronic τ Decays and QCD
Hadronic decays of the τ lepton provide a clean environment to study hadron dynamics in an energy regime dominated by resonances, with the interesting information captured in the spectral functions.
